BIG ITALIAN FAMILY-SIZE HOMESTYLE BREAD vs. UNSLICED KAISER BUNS
Side-by-side comparison of nutrient values per 100g edible portion, sourced directly from the U.S. Department of Agriculture's FoodData Central (FDC) - SR Legacy reference foods and FDC Foundation foods (April 2026 release). Each value reflects USDA's standardized laboratory analysis methodology under USDA data-documentation methodology.
UNSLICED KAISER BUNS has the most protein of the foods compared, at 8.3 g per 100g.
| Nutrient | BIG ITALIAN FAMILY-SIZE HOMESTYLE BREAD | UNSLICED KAISER BUNS |
|---|---|---|
| Protein | 8.1 G | 8.3 G |
| Total lipid (fat) | 1.4 G | 3.3 G |
| Carbohydrate, by difference | 48.6 G | 51.7 G |
| Energy | 243 KCAL | 267 KCAL |
| Total Sugars | 2.7 G | 5 G |
| Fiber, total dietary | 2.7 G | 1.7 G |
| Calcium, Ca | 54 MG | 50 MG |
| Iron, Fe | 2.9 MG | 3 MG |
| Sodium, Na | 459 MG | 483 MG |
| Cholesterol | 0 MG | 0 MG |
| Fatty acids, total trans | 0 G | 0 G |
| Fatty acids, total saturated | 0 G | 0 G |
| Potassium, K | - | 17 MG |
| Vitamin D (D2 + D3), International Units | - | 0 IU |
